Abstract
Based on a clear analysis of the latest Windows driver framework WDF, this paper has implemented a driver of the PCIe-SpaceWire interface card device and put forward a discussion about ensuring the stability of PCIe driver. At the same time, Qt and OpenGL are used to design the upper application. Finally, a functional verification of the control software is provided.
